Transaction 8dade03aad84932ed58acb07bbf6205597d49c1e784db04130e0f10d38bf050c
1 Input
1 Output
-
8dade03aad84932ed58acb07bbf6205597d49c1e784db04130e0f10d38bf050c:0
- value
- 28952151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e8d61d2c861615baf82c4dde95808b77ffc4677 OP_EQUAL
- address
- 37PmBqdkwtSzrLw8sYZDnPGZC5ydTmnijH